New subs/mods How to change the post types allowed on your subreddit
How to set up your subreddit to allow, or disallow, different post types - links, text, images, videos etc in classic and redesign reddit.
In redesign
Go mod tools at the top of your sidebar.

Select community settings.

Use the left hand sidebar to go to Posts and Comments.

Use the Post type options drop down to select your choice:
- Any - all post types allowed.
- Links only - only links to external websites allowed.
- Text posts only - only text posts allowed.
You can also choose if you accept crossposts to your sub, image uploads, and links to image hosting sites here using the toggle switches.
EDIT1: There's a new post type coming - polls. To turn this off (or on) use the toggle switch on this page (or the tick box in old.reddit settings).
EDIT2: And another one - Chat posts (AKA real time discussions/live chat/lounge NOT to be confused with chat rooms or the "Start chatting banner") will be available on some communities. Again there is a toggle switch in community settings under posts and comments. See the linked post for more info including crowd control (in safety and privacy in redesign, or a slider in old reddit settings).
EDIT3: Another new post type - Image gallery posts. If your sub allows image uploads you'll see another toggle button underneath to allow multiple images per post.
Hit save, top right.
(Video setting is only in old.reddit but works on redesign)

In old reddit
Go to mod tools at the bottom of your sidebar and select subreddit settings.

Scroll down to content options and make your selection.
The crosspost option is just below - to allow or disallow crossposts to your subreddit.

Scroll down further for other options where you can choose if you allow video uploads, image uploads & links to image hosts and more.
EDIT1: There's now a new check box here for allowing/disallowing poll posts.
EDIT2: And a slider for crowd control for chat/live posts. See edits above.

Troubleshooting
- Video
and photo uploads(native hosting) are not allowed on NSFW/18+ subs, you'll have to link them. - No video on private subs either, but you can upload images.
- Allow video setting is only available in old reddit settings (if your sub is public and SFW) - it works on redesign though. It sometimes seem to allow a video to be uploaded but will not allow it to be posted, so informing your users videos aren't allowed might save some frustration, assuming they read your subreddit information.
- Mods can always post text/links even if it's not in the settings.
New section:
Using content controls and Automoderator
The links only setting includes video and image posts. For greater control use content controls and/or automoderator. You can require direct image links, allow or disallow links from certain domains, and more. Automod can also comment on image posts.
